Running Your HomePortal Setup Wizard Manually
If after one minute the HomePortal Setup Wizard does not automatically run:
Windows Users:
Double-click
the
My Computer
icon located on the desktop.
Double-click the icon that corresponds to your CD-ROM drive.
Double-click
Setup.exe
and follow the onscreen instructions.
Mac Users:
Double-click
the
2Wire
icon.
Double-click the
2Wire Install
icon and click Continue.
Click
Install
to copy the HomePortal software to a folder.
Click
Install
and follow the onscreen instructions.
Troubleshooting Adapters
This section details troubleshooting procedures to address adapter installation
problems.
Verify That Your Adapter Driver is Properly Installed
There are two common errors that may occur during installation that will result in an
error message:
•
The appropriate adapter driver software was not installed,
•
The adapter driver software was only partially installed or is incompatible with
your operating system.
Follow the procedure appropriate to your operating system to determine whether the
driver was correctly installed.
Windows XP:
1.
Click
Start
and double-click Control Panel
2.
Select
Performance and Maintenance
, then click the
System
icon.
3.
Select the
Hardware
tab, then click
Device Manager
.
Continue to Step 4 under
Accessing Driver Status
on page 7.
Windows 2000:
1.
Click
Start >Settings
and double-click
Control Panel
.
2.
Double-click the
System
icon.
3.
Select the
Hardware
tab and click
Device Manager
.
Continue to Step 4 under
Accessing Driver Status
on page 7.
Windows 98 SE or Windows ME:
1.
Click
Start >Settings
and double-click
Control Panel
.
2.
Click the
System
icon.
3.
Select the
Device Manager
tab.
Continue to Step 4 under
Accessing Driver Status
on page 7.
